Description

I have designed an easy way to raise your material off the laser bed to prevent flash back from the honeycomb bed.

 

***AFTER SLICING/BEFORE PRINTING: you will need to find the layer that is the last one before the void in the base is covered and put a pause in the printing G-code. Failure to do this will cause you to not be able to install the magnet.***

 

I designed this piece to hold a magnet I got from amazon for making a different print and had extras left over. It's a strong magnet and has a really good grip on the honeycomb bed of my laser.

You will need to order these magnets from amazon, or one with the same dimensions in order to fit the hollow space I put in the middle of of the bottom attachment: Cup Magnets, 95lbs Holding Force 1.26 inch D x 0.2 inch H, 12pcs Super Power Round Base Magnets Neodymium Rare Earth Magnets with Countersunk Hole, Screws for Home Workplace, Kitchen
